Virtual and Physical Prototyping is a peer-reviewed open-access scientific journal covering research on virtual and rapid prototyping, including additive manufacturing (AM), 4D printing and smart materials, multi-material and hybrid manufacturing, bioprinting and biofabrication, advanced manufacturing processes and materials, quality control and AM standards, data analytics and artificial intelligence in AM, and nature-inspired designs via AM.[1] It was established in 2006 and is published by Taylor & Francis. It has been fully open access since 2023.[2]

According to the Journal Citation Reports, the journal has a 2024 impact factor of 8.8.[4]
